Waste collection is a highly visible municipal service that involves large expenditures and difficult operational problems. In addition, it is expensive to operate in terms of investment costs (i.e. vehicles fleet), operational costs (i.e. fuel and maintenances) so that generating small improvements in this area can lead to huge savings in municipal expenditures. Among the issues raised in the process of decisions making by managers and associated policy makers, one can point to determining the optimal weekly policies of waste collection. In this paper, the periodic capacitated arc routing problem (PCARP)in mobile disposal sites is described and the authors seek to determine the optimal routes of required edges (streets or alleys) per week, number and location of mobile disposal sites, and the number of required vehicles. We present two simulated annealing algorithms, which are different in cooling schedule and number of iterations of each temperature. To evaluate the performance of these algorithms on small-sized problems, the solver “CPLEX"in application “GAMS” is used. The experimental results show that the presented algorithms have appropriate performance and a reasonable time range.

Timetabling is one of the most difficult issues in the world; this is a combinatory optimization issue and it has been proven that it is a NP-Hard issue.University Courses Timetabling is very important especially for the exams and courses. The manual solving of the Timetabling needs a broad domain of sources and time to create an applicable schedule with minimum interference in the curriculum and Professor's program is not easy. Different mathematical models and algorithms have been presented for this issue but each strategy considers different limitations according to its environment and factors. Timetabling is different for different university courses Timetabling. In this study a new multi objective mathematical model with new objective functions and new constrains has been presented for university courses timetabling. The present study tries to consider most restrictions for a training center. Finally the validity of the proposed model has been surveyed by a small numerical example and its solving by LINGO11 software shows that this model can satisfy all goals and limitations.

Efficient use of limited resources is among the objectives of efficient management and employing modern techniques of management is very effective in this field. Communications management is quite important in project-oriented organizations. PMBOK guideline is a good guideline to create efficient and effective communication. In this paper the application of communication management field of PMBOK guideline has been presented in projects processes of a project-oriented organization for effective communications management. To better understand the concepts, processes associated with projects in Lorestan province Gas Company have been employed as a project organization. The methodology includes three steps of data collection through interviews with relevant personnel, identification of processes and processes analysis based on Communications Management field of PMBOK guideline. Additional and unnecessary information turnover in the processes has been identified and removed. The results showed that creating correct communication in an organization will eliminate many of the existing delays in the processes. Also the results showed that communications management improvement leads to the improvement in all knowledge fields of PMBOK guideline in an organization, resultinginreducedtime andcost, efficient use oflimited resourcesand increased efficiencyand viabilityofthe organization.

Project management approach is one of the crucial aspects of enhancing the operational efficiency of project-based organizations that makes optimum resources use possible. Risks management significantly affects operational effectiveness and performance efficiency in competitive organizations. These calls for a new management approach, such as the PMBOK project management standard that helps risks identification and methods of mitigating their adverse consequences. The aim is to focus on analysis of project-related processes in organizations using the PMBOK guideline risk management concept. The study is undertaken in the project-oriented Lorestan National Gas Company in Iran. The methodology involved using primary data using interviews of relevant stakeholders on project-management processes involving three major stages of data collection, process identification and process analysis based on the PMBOK. Results show the importance of risk management analysis in identifying major risk-generation areas required to take appropriate measures in averting or overcoming unexpected operational and performance challenges that affect organizational survival. Results further show the effectiveness of the proposed method in achieving a more effective project control system that makes it possible for on-time project scheduling, enhanced performance effectiveness, economic justification and organizational survival.
